Rajasthan's New CM: BJP's Bhajan Lal Sharma to Take Oath Today, Preparations Underway| Oneindia News
Bhajan Lal Sharma, a first-time MLA from BJP, is set to be Rajasthan's new CM, joined by Diya Kumari and Prem Chand Bairwa as deputy CMs in the oath ceremony presided over by Governor Kalraj Mishra.
BJP's dominant win with 115 out of 199 seats contrasts with Congress' 69 in the November 25 assembly election

The Supreme Court granted interim bail to Delhi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al till June 1, 2024, allowing him to campaign for Lok Sabha elections. Arrested in a liquor policy scam, he'll surrender on June 2. No CM duties allowed; restricted from commenting on the case. Campaigning permitted. AAP aims to challenge BJP in Delhi and enhance performance in Punjab. Kejriwal's release could impact election dynamics significantly.

On April 26, the nation will witness the crucial voting phase of the 2024 general elections. Across 13 states, a total of 89 Lok Sabha constituencies will be up for polling. The states participating in this phase include Assam, Bihar, Chhattisgarh, Karnataka, Kerala, Madhya Pradesh, Maharashtra, Manipur, Rajasthan, Tripura, Uttar Pradesh, West Bengal, and Jammu & Kashmir. It's a pivotal moment for democracy as citizens exercise their right to vote and shape the future of the nation.
